Thank you for your advice i will do it and let you know what happened!If you have 2.0.8 it's the most current, so that's not the problem. The only other issues I would consider:
1. Make sure Assistant 2 is up and running and you have the screen with a showing an icon with a computer and the USB unconnected to the right. If it's to the right Assistant 2 is ready for connection.
2. Plug in the USB to computer then drone, then power on drone. If the USB icon on Assistant 2 doesn't move towards the computer icon, in about 20 to 30 seconds, I would try reinstalling the software.
3. I would also make sure the USB on the computer side connection is not connected to the hub but directly to a USB connection on the computer. Hopefully a USB 3 port on the computer, not a USB2 port.
If you still can't get connection, can you attempt to use a different computer? If it connects on the 2nd computer, then there must be something in your computer setup that the Assistant 2 for Mavic software is having a conflict with.
